CFD模拟粒径对二沉池水流流速的影响

摘    要:建立了平流式沉淀池水流的两相流模型,应用计算流体力学软件Fluent求解模型。结果表明二沉池内水流速度是非均匀的;证明了悬浮物粒径对二沉池水流和悬浮物流速分布无明显影响,对实际污水厂处理有一定的指导意义。

Influence of particle diameter simulated by CFD on flow velocity in rectangular secondary sedimentation tanks

Abstract:The paper built a two-phase flow model in rectangular secondary sedimentation tanks and resolved the model by use of the computational fluid dynamics software Fluent. The results showed that the distribution of flow velocity is not uniform, and MLSS diameter has no effect on the distribution of flow velocity of MLSS. It has some guidance for wastewater treatment.
